MongoDB Training by Experts

;

Our Training Process

MongoDB - Syllabus, Fees & Duration

Module 1: Introduction to NoSQL

  • What Is NoSQL?
  • Why NoSQL databases are required
  • Types of NoSQL Database
  • NoSQL vs SQL Comparison
  • ACID & BASE Property
  • CAP Theorem
  • Benefits of NoSQL databases
  • Installation
  • Start and Stop the MongoDB process

Module 2: MongoDB Architecture

  • Document, Collection, Databases
  • JSON and BSON
  • Storage Engines
  • Read Path
  • Journaling
  • Write Path
  • Working Set
  • Capped Collection
  • Oplog collection
  • TTL Index
  • GridFS

Module 3: CRUD Operations

  • MongoDB Data Types
  • Inserting, Update, Deleting the documents
  • Querying the documents
  • Bulk insert operation
  • Updating multiple document
  • Limiting documents
  • Filtering documents

Module 4: Schema Design and Data modeling

  • Dynamic Schema
  • What is Data modeling?
  • RDBMS and MongoDB Data modeling difference
  • Embedding Document
  • Reference Document

Module 5: Indexes

  • Index concepts in MongoDB
  • Types of indexes
  • Indexes and its use cases
  • Creating Indexes
  • Managing Indexes
  • Index strategies

Module 6: Database Administration in MongoDB

  • Database status
  • Troubleshooting issues
  • Current Operations
  • Rotating log files
  • Users and Roles
  • Copy and Clone database
  • DB and Collection Stats
  • Explain plan
  • Profiling
  • Changing configuration files
  • Upgrading the database

Module 7: MongoDB: Backup and Security

  • Concept of backups
  • mongoexport/mongoimport
  • mongodump/mongorestore
  • Oplog backups
  • LVM Backups
  • Backups using MMS/Ops Manager
  • Purpose of security
  • Authentication and authorization
  • Role based access control

Module 8: Replication in MongoDB

  • Concept of replication
  • ReplicaSet member roles
  • Voting and Electing primary
  • Role of Oplog in replication
  • Read and Write Concern
  • Arbiter,Hidden and Delayed replica node
  • Priority settings
  • Replicaset nodes health check
  • Concept of resyncing the nodes
  • Rollbacks during failover
  • Keyfile authentication

Module 9: MongoDB Scalability

  • Concept of Scalability
  • Sharding concept
  • Shardkey and Chunks
  • Choosing shardkey
  • Sharding components
  • Types of Sharding
  • Balanced data distribution
  • Sharded and Non-sharded collection
  • Sharded Replicaset
  • Tag aware sharding

Module 10: MongoDB Monitoring and Other Tools

  • MMS Manager
  • Ops Manager
  • Mongo utility commands
  • Mongo developer tools
  • MongoDB Atlas
  • MongoDB client drivers

Download Syllabus - MongoDB
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

MongoDB Jobs in Pune

Enjoy the demand

Find jobs related to MongoDB in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Pune, chennai and europe countries. You can find many jobs for freshers related to the job positions in Pune.

  • Full Stack Developer
  • Databases Specialist
  • Database Admin
  • Consulting Engineer
  • Database Engineer
  • MongoDB Engineer
  • Database Administrator
  • Technology Engineer
  • Consulting Engineer
  • MongoDB Trainer

MongoDB Internship/Course Details

MongoDB internship jobs in Pune
MongoDB MongoDB might be a document-based, distributed database designed for modern application developers. data sharding in MongoDB supports storing data across many machines to boost the performance of large-scale databases. built-in scaling may be a must-have feature of many organizations, as you adapt to an ever-changing market. this will be possible with MongoDB, which can be as versatile because it's powerful. the two situations that it addresses specifically are indexes that don’t work into memory and write-heavy data. It stores knowledge in document format to alter any range of records, add or delete existing fields within the table. you can experiment with database structures simply just wouldn’t be able to attain in SQL and other relative choices. It provides high performance, high accessibility, and automatic scaling to provide effective assortment Operations. as a result MongoDB doesn’t have a strictly defined, consistent schema it's a document store database. Any organization has this database to store dynamic data in the cloud and on-premises environments.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Shreyas

Mobile: +91 89210 61945
Location: Maharashtra, Online (Pune)
Qualification: bsc(pursuing)

Experience: Digital Tycoon Technologies LLP (6 months):- *Skilled in creating custom WordPress themes and plugins for unique functional designs *Skilled in  more..

Arivazhagi

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Pune)
Qualification: BCA

Experience: I am having B C A good knowkedge in c c++ java python and selenium testing cucumber framework  more..

Rajkumar.p

Mobile: +91 9895490866
Location: Tirunelveli , Online (Pune)
Qualification: BE.ECE

Experience: Completed six month of trainning in odoo development   more..

shreeya

Mobile: +91 9446600368
Location: Uttar Pradesh, Online (Pune)
Qualification: bachelors

Experience: Mathematical Proficiency: Strong foundation in Algebra Calculus Probability and Statistics with a 95% score in Class 10 Mathematics Experience in  more..

Prachita

Mobile: +91 89210 61945
Location: Navi Mumbai, Online (Pune)
Qualification: Bsc IT

Experience: I have 1 year of experience in manual testing | Resume for   more..

Moin

Mobile: +91 98474 90866
Location: Rajasthan, Online (Pune)
Qualification: Graduate

Experience: Web development skill I am fresher in field and accounted worker and more year experience and sales marketing experience and  more..

sivakarthikayan

Mobile: +91 8301010866
Location: Tamil Nadu, Online (Pune)
Qualification: I'm skilled in Flutter development

Experience: I'm skilled in Flutter development where I blend custom development and creative design to create apps with unique and attractive  more..

Om

Mobile: +91 89210 61945
Location: Bihar, Online (Pune)
Qualification: Bca

Experience: I know about python html css javascript  more..

Sayon

Mobile: +91 8301010866
Location: West Bengal, Online (Pune)
Qualification: B-Tech in computer science

Experience: I have 3 years of experience in WordPress installation frontend design Elementor and WordPress Optimization   more..

Sonamol

Mobile: +91 9895490866
Location: Kerala, Online (Pune)
Qualification: MCA

Experience: Total 3 Year of Experience in testing Skills:Software Testing TestNG JAVA Selenium JIRA Scrum Test Cases Agile STLC JMETER Performance  more..

Vasupalli

Mobile: +91 8301010866
Location: Andhra Pradesh, Online (Pune)
Qualification: Bachelor of technology

Experience: html css python java vs code  more..

Deepak

Mobile: +91 91884 77559
Location: Noida, Online (Pune)
Qualification: Bca

Experience: I have strong experience SLDC STLC Srs Knowledge in writing test cases Experience in manual testing automation tools Application for  more..

Varun

Mobile: +91 91884 77559
Location: Ambala cantt, Online (Pune)
Qualification: Bachelor's

Experience: I'm employee having 2 3 years experience in testing profile do various type of testing in various platforms like Android  more..

VINISHA

Mobile: +91 9895490866
Location: Tamil Nadu, Online (Pune)
Qualification: BE computer science engineering

Experience: C c++ python 0 experience  more..

Twinkal

Mobile: +91 9446600368
Location: Ahmedabad, Online (Pune)
Qualification: BCA

Experience: QA Manual Tester Functional testing black box Testing basic knowledge of selenium web driver with Java Alpha testing beta testing  more..

Himani

Mobile: +91 91884 77559
Location: Gujarat, Online (Pune)
Qualification: BE in Information and communication technology

Experience: Good communication skills with 7 years of experience in teaching field I am teaching Mathematics and Science to secondary and  more..

Zeel

Mobile: +91 91884 77559
Location: Gujarat, Online (Pune)
Qualification: Btecg

Experience: Html css wordpress python  more..

Sanith

Mobile: +91 91884 77559
Location: Kerala, Online (Pune)
Qualification: BCA

Experience: I have skilled with software requirement analysis designing and maintaining test case report and bug report and knowledge in Redmine  more..

Dhruti

Mobile: +91 91884 77559
Location: Karnataka, Online (Pune)
Qualification: Pursuing BTech in Computer Science

Experience: Applying CIA triad to workplace situations analysing log data identifying the phases of an incident response playbook • Communicating effectively  more..

Vinnie

Mobile: +91 8301010866
Location: Kerala, Online (Pune)
Qualification: B.Tech

Experience: Manual testing writing test scenarios and test cases creating bug report Automation testing with selenium testng framework jmeter  more..

Sammed

Mobile: +91 9895490866
Location: Belagavi, Online (Pune)
Qualification: Bachelor of science

Experience: 1 management of finance accounting human resources and sales 2) Business development and executive 3) Frontend developer and React js  more..

Athira

Mobile: +91 89210 61945
Location: Kerala, Online (Pune)
Qualification: MSW

Experience: As a BSC Computer Science graduate with an MSW post-graduation I bring a unique blend of technical and counseling skills  more..

Rabeehu

Mobile: +91 89210 61945
Location: Malappuram, kerala, Online (Pune)
Qualification: Master of computer application

Experience: Python full stack developer djangoApplication for Python Django  more..

vikram

Mobile: +91 9446600368
Location: Punjab, Online (Pune)
Qualification: master

Experience: Hi Team i have 10 year experience in front end backend design development field i have mentioned my skill into  more..

Anshuman

Mobile: +91 8301010866
Location: West Bengal, Online (Pune)
Qualification: Btech

Experience: Experienced in programming (Java Python C C++ JavaScript React) multimedia editing (Adobe Photoshop Canva) and freelancing on platforms like Upwork  more..

Shinsiya

Mobile: +91 89210 61945
Location: Kerala, Online (Pune)
Qualification: B.tech civil engineering

Experience: After b tech in civil engineering completed - diploma in architectural design - quantity surveying - building information modelling (  more..

Hardik

Mobile: +91 9446600368
Location: Himmatanagar, Online (Pune)
Qualification: Graduation

Experience: HTML CSS jQuery Bootstrap responsive Javascript cenva design | Resume for   more..

Tuhina

Mobile: +91 98474 90866
Location: Odisha, Online (Pune)
Qualification: Post Graduation in Journalism and Mass Communications

Experience: With seven years of experience as a content writer I've honed a diverse skill set that has enabled me to  more..

Bhawna

Mobile: +91 89210 61945
Location: Delhi, Online (Pune)
Qualification: B.tech

Experience: C++ Android development  more..

Prakhar

Mobile: +91 98474 90866
Location: Mandsaur, Online (Pune)
Qualification: Graphic Designer

Experience: Dear sir ma'am I am writing to express my enthusiastic interest in the Graphic Designer position at your company With  more..

Khushpreet

Mobile: +91 8301010866
Location: Punjab, Online (Pune)
Qualification: Bachelor of Technology

Experience: Experience: Data Analyst intern at Bharat Petroleum Corporation Limited Skills: MERN stack (mongodb express react js Node js) Docker Git  more..

Jayanti

Mobile: +91 98474 90866
Location: Karnataka, Online (Pune)
Qualification: MA lit

Experience: Classroom management curriculum development proficiency in English as a teacher languages   more..

Aneesha

Mobile: +91 9895490866
Location: Kochi, Online (Pune)
Qualification: MCA

Experience: I have one year of experience in testing My skills including regression testing ad-hoc testing re-testing system testing exectra Also  more..

Monisha

Mobile: +91 91884 77559
Location: Mumbai, Online (Pune)
Qualification: Diploma in architecture

Experience: I have 2 3 years experience in architecture and interior design I worked in architecture layouts sections elevations and interiors  more..

Sithanya

Mobile: +91 9895490866
Location: Thalassery, Online (Pune)
Qualification: MSC computerscience

Experience: Bootstrap c cpp c# php mysql HTML 6 month experience in webdesigner  more..

sahil

Mobile: +91 9446600368
Location: Delhi, Online (Pune)
Qualification: 12th pass

Experience: Logo design post design banner design and brochure design etc  more..

Shahanas

Mobile: +91 91884 77559
Location: Thrissur, Online (Pune)
Qualification: Btech

Experience: Fullstack development | Application for UI UX Designer  more..

Suganya

Mobile: +91 8301010866
Location: Tamil Nadu, Online (Pune)
Qualification: MCA

Experience: i am an Immediate joiner 3 4 years experience in Automation testing and 10 months in Manual Testing Experience in  more..

Chandu

Mobile: +91 91884 77559
Location: Hyderabad , Online (Pune)
Qualification: MBA

Experience: 2+ years of experience in digital marketing industry Skills that are performed are on page optimization keyword research off page  more..

Adwita

Mobile: +91 8301010866
Location: Delhi, Online (Pune)
Qualification: 10th pass 2023-2024 (In highschool right now)

Experience: I am highly proficient in the Microsoft Office Suite including Microsoft Word Excel and PowerPoint My expertise in Microsoft Word  more..

Krish

Mobile: +91 9895490866
Location: Gujarat, Online (Pune)
Qualification: Btech

Experience: I am a skilled python developer working in python and backend technologies from last 2 years Previously I had worked  more..

Shubham

Mobile: +91 89210 61945
Location: Nagpur, Online (Pune)
Qualification: B.E.

Experience: 1 3 years experience in Python development skills - Html CSS Bootstrap  more..

gopikrishna

Mobile: +91 98474 90866
Location: tamil nadu, Online (Pune)
Qualification: B.tech

Experience: mean stack developer  more..

simran

Mobile: +91 9446600368
Location: Hyderabad, Online (Pune)
Qualification: BTech- CSE

Experience: I have 3 years of experience in Manual Testing good knowledge in all testing types  more..

Neju

Mobile: +91 8301010866
Location: Chhattisgarh, Online (Pune)
Qualification: MSc computer science

Experience: Skill set -8051 Arduino ESP 32 Blynk IoT platform keil compiler tinkercad proteus multisim ultiboard Embedded C and assembly language  more..

Abhishek

Mobile: +91 8301010866
Location: Mandsaur, Online (Pune)
Qualification: BTech

Experience: python data science artificial intelligence machine learning| Application for Python Data Science Machine Learning Artificial Intelligence  more..

Jijeesh

Mobile: +91 98474 90866
Location: Karnataka, Online (Pune)
Qualification: Arena Animation

Experience: With over 8 years of experience in web development I am confident in my ability to contribute effectively to your  more..

Sai

Mobile: +91 89210 61945
Location: Telangana, Online (Pune)
Qualification: DEGREE

Experience: I am passionate about graphic design and am continually educating myself with workshops and practice I believe success is not  more..

Sarthak

Mobile: +91 8301010866
Location: Odisha, Online (Pune)
Qualification: B.Tech

Experience: My name is Sarthak Ranjan Mishra I am btech student from department of Computer science and engineering I'm looking for  more..

Priyanshu

Mobile: +91 98474 90866
Location: Delhi, Online (Pune)
Qualification: Bcom

Experience: Backend Developer (Python Django) - Accevate Technologies (1 year) And using language jQuery javascript ajax php  more..

Naveen

Mobile: +91 8301010866
Location: Uttar Pradesh, Online (Pune)
Qualification: 12th pass out

Experience: I have work banner figure poster design Book cover title test paper and magazines matter sat in page's and other  more..

Mahesh

Mobile: +91 89210 61945
Location: Maharashtra, Online (Pune)
Qualification: BCA

Experience: 3 years of experiance in Android application development   more..

M

Mobile: +91 91884 77559
Location: Gujarat, Online (Pune)
Qualification: BE

Experience: python programming Django linux html |   more..

Mohammad

Mobile: +91 91884 77559
Location: Hyderabad, Online (Pune)
Qualification: MBA IN IT

Experience: I am very good in manual testing and also Api testing I know very good knowledge in SQL and also  more..

Nehal

Mobile: +91 91884 77559
Location: Haryana, Online (Pune)
Qualification: Garduay

Experience: Serching for manual testing job  more..

midhun

Mobile: +91 9895490866
Location: trivandrum, Online (Pune)
Qualification: B tech

Experience: basic knowledge about manual and automation testing  more..

sidhesh

Mobile: +91 98474 90866
Location: Bihar, Online (Pune)
Qualification: Bachelor of engineering Bed

Experience: Business development associate in two companies BYJUS and adda247  more..

Rithin

Mobile: +91 98474 90866
Location: Kerala, Online (Pune)
Qualification: Diploma

Experience: 1 yr+ Experience in Graphic design Now working in Bangalore  more..

Renu

Mobile: +91 98474 90866
Location: Maharashtra, Online (Pune)
Qualification: Masters

Experience: I am currently pursuing a Master of Science in Computer Science at Liverpool John Moores University specializing in software development  more..

Ann

Mobile: +91 9895490866
Location: Cochin, Online (Pune)
Qualification: BTech computer science

Experience: Done internship in software testing from Camrinfolks kochi Specialised in manual and automated testing   more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une
Internship/projects in pune

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er